- PHRASAL VERB 抵消
If one thingcancels outanother thing, the two things have opposite effects, so that when they are combined no real effect is produced.- He wonders if the different influences might not cancel each other out...
他在想,各种影响能不能相互抵消。 - The goal was cancelled out just before half-time by Craig McLurg.
中场还没到,比分就被克雷格·麦克勒格扳平了。
